I just want to add a page backround with rounded corners and something to organize my userboxesPearlfur (talk) 13:34, 16 August 2010 (UTC)Reply

I can't do backgrounds, but for the userboxes put the box as shown:
{{Userboxtop}}userboxes go here{{Userboxbottom}}

Derild4921 13:39, 16 August 2010 (UTC) Thanks.Pearlfur (talk) 13:49, 16 August 2010 (UTC)Reply

To add a background add <div style="padding: 5px; background: #F0FFFF; border:2px solid #008B8B; {{Round corners}};"> , this produces


Page content here ---------------------------------------------------------


The padding makes the border larger or smaller, 2px is the size I use on my user page, 1 px is a smaller border, 5px is a bigger border. The background colour can be changed by looking here, just add a # in front of the hex code of the colour you want. The {{round corners}} automatically adds rounded colours and a shadow.
I hope this answers you question if, not just ask me anything you don't understand, I know it's a bit complicated. WVRMADTalk Guestbook 13:59, 16 August 2010 (UTC)Reply

Do I put the code at the end of the page or at the beginning?

You add the beginning of the code (<div style="parameters here;">) at the very beginning of the page before anything else and the </div> at the very end. WVRMADTalk Guestbook 14:07, 16 August 2010 (UTC)Reply
